Established in 1996, Bluewater Grill in Newport Beach was the original inspiration for what hasbecome the leading premium seafood restaurant chain in Southern California. Owner-operated since its inception, the waterfront restaurant on the docks in historic Cannery Village specializes in Orange County’s freshest seafood, classically prepared and served at a fair price in a friendly, casual atmosphere. New lunch and dinner menus, printed daily, feature more than 40 varieties of fresh seafood and shellfish annually. Other highlights include a shellfish bar, kid’s menu, patio dining, full bar, weekday happy hours, full wine list and monthly tasting events.
